/**
* Display an STL file in a 3D viewer i.e. for Nora
*/
import React, { Component } from 'react'
import { connect } from 'react-redux'
import STLViewer from '../stl/STLViewer'
import { STL_FILES } from '../stl-files.js'
class StlOverlay extends Component {
state = {
stl: null,
}
constructor(props) {
super(props)
}
componentDidMount() {
this.load()
}
componentDidUpdate(prevProps) {
// console.log(this.props.location.pathname, prevProps.location.pathname)
if (this.props.location.pathname !== prevProps.location.pathname) {
this.load()
}
}
load() {
const { page_name } = this.props.match.params
if (STL_FILES[page_name]) {
this.setState({
stl: STL_FILES[page_name],
})
} else {
this.setState({
stl: null,
})
}
}
render() {
const { stl } = this.state
if (!this.props.interactive || !stl) return null
return (
<STLViewer
url={stl?.url}
style={stl?.style}
transform={stl?.transform}
width={stl?.width()}
height={stl?.height()}
modelMaterial={stl?.modelMaterial}
backgroundColor='#000000'
rotate={true}
orbitControls={true}
/>
);
}
}
const mapStateToProps = state => ({
interactive: state.site.interactive,
})
export default connect(mapStateToProps)(StlOverlay)
